Charon Destroyed in Konora as Hunters Claim a 2B ISK Prize
A Charon hauling through Konora was brought down in a sharp strike that left the industrial giant wrecked and its cargo shattered. The loss, valued at roughly 2 billion ISK, was claimed by attackers from LowSechnaya Sholupen and allies in a brief but expensive ambush that gave the freighter little room to survive.
THE CATCH
The engagement centred on a single Charon piloted by JON WO0 of Goonswarm Federation, flying for Cloaked Goof. The ship was caught in Konora and destroyed in a fight that appears to have been shaped by careful positioning rather than a prolonged exchange. With only one ship lost, the story is not one of a fleet battle, but of a hunt that ended exactly where the hunters wanted it to.
THE HUNTERS CLOSE IN
The attackers came from LowSechnaya Sholupen, with support from pilots tied to several other groups. Six attackers were directly credited against the final destruction, while the wider engagement drew 14 participants overall. The ship to land the final blow was a Panther flown by Wild Valenok, but the damage was spread across a mixed force that included a Widow, a second Panther, a Sin, and an Arazu, suggesting an ambush built to pin down and overwhelm a valuable target.
THE LOSSES
The Charon did not go quietly. The freighter carried a substantial hold, and much of it was either destroyed or lost in the wreckage. Among the cargo was Arkonor II-Grade, along with large quantities of Null L, Void L, Blue Ice IV-Grade, and Ducinium II-Grade. The destruction of that load helps push the incident beyond a simple ship loss: it was a hard hit to both hull and hold, with only about 352.6 million ISK recovered from a total value near 2 billion.
WHY IT MATTERS
Freighters are designed to move value, not survive surprise violence, and this one appears to have been caught at exactly the wrong moment. For Goonswarm Federation, the loss of a Charon in transit is an expensive reminder of how vulnerable logistics can become when hunters get the timing right. For the attackers, it was a clean prize: a high-value industrial target broken in Konora before it could slip away.
